Things to Do around Suonenjoki

Suonenjoki, a region in Northern Savonia, Finland, is characterized by a landscape rich with natural features ideal for outdoor activities. The area features numerous lakes and extensive forests, providing diverse terrain for exploration. Notable natural features include the Lintharju Ridge area, offering varied trails, and the Suonenjoki River, which flows through the town. This environment supports several sports like hiking, touring cycling, mountain biking, road cycling, and more.

What are the most popular hiking trails in Suonenjoki?

The Lintharju nature trail is a prominent option, spanning 8 miles (13 km) with information boards and shorter route possibilities. Other notable trails include the Huhtasuo trail, approximately 6 miles (10 km) long, and the Ruokolahti Trail. For more details, consult the Hiking around Suonenjoki guide.

Are there mountain biking trails in Suonenjoki?

Yes, the Lintharju area provides mountain biking trails with options like Palolampi (5 miles / 8 km), Onkilampi (9 miles / 15 km), and Tolmuslampi (11 miles / 18 km). More technical routes are available at Simola and Koskelo, featuring marshland and rocky sections. Explore these routes with the MTB Trails around Suonenjoki guide.

Are there family-friendly hiking options in Suonenjoki?

Suonenjoki offers a variety of hiking trails suitable for all skill levels, including options for families. The Lintharju nature trail has possibilities for shorter routes. The Jokipolku (River trail) is a 3-mile (5 km) nature trail with information boards and lean-tos, suitable for leisurely walks.

What is the Lintharju Ridge area known for?

The Lintharju Ridge area is a versatile outdoor recreation spot in Suonenjoki, offering trails for hiking, mountain biking, and cross-country skiing in winter. It features the 8-mile (13 km) Lintharju nature trail and challenging ridge hills for mountain bikers. The area provides wood for lean-tos and access to resting and campfire sites.

Is Southern Konnevesi National Park accessible from Suonenjoki?

Southern Konnevesi National Park is located approximately 19 miles (30 km) from Suonenjoki. The national park offers additional vistas and hiking opportunities for visitors to the region. It is a popular destination for nature enthusiasts.

What amenities are available for outdoor enthusiasts in Suonenjoki?

The Lintharju Sports Center offers facilities such as a swimming pool, gym, and café. The town provides wood for lean-tos in the Lintharju area. Free town rowing boats are available for exploring the Suonenjoki River.

What is the Suonenjoki River Trail?

The Suonenjoki River Trail, also known as Jokipolku, is a 3-mile (5 km) nature trail. It extends from Kimpanlampi to Iisvesi. The trail features information boards about the river environment and lean-tos for resting.
